Heptagram

A Heptagramm is a regular seven -pointed star (Greek hepta = seven ). There are two such stars: Seven evenly distributed points on a circle form tendons between adjacent points a regular heptagon, the heptagon. Tendons that lead to each one point over to the next, forming the clumsier of the two Heptagramm stars. Tendons that lead to two points over the third next form those with her ​​spikes.

The Heptagramm variety of properties are attributed in the esoteric, which is why it is a favored symbol for the decoration of amulets.

Regardless of esoteric ideas Heptagrammsterne also be used for purely decorative purposes, such as jewelery, printing units and buildings.
